CATS is the only 24-hour/7-day-a-week immediate response program in the San Fernando, Santa Clarita Valleys and surrounding cities providing specialized services to victims of sexual assault and abuse of all ages, as well as, domestic violence strangulation victims. More than 60% of the victims we see are under the age of 18, with the largest number of victims 6 years and younger, often repeatedly abused and scared into silence by their abusers!
CATS mission is to offer compassionate, comprehensive care to victims in a supportive and comforting environment designed to provide privacy and confidentiality. Our team of expert sexual assault nurse examiners provide forensic interviews, medical evidentiary examinations, evidence collection, assistance to law enforcement agencies in the investigation process along with referrals to partner agencies for crisis intervention counseling.
